The restrictions faced by Queenslanders due to COVID for the past fortnight will ease tomorrow and earlier than the planned time.
Premier Annastacia Palaszczuk said that restrictions will ease from 6am tomorrow, Thursday 15 April.
“Masks will not be required except at airports or when flying. You should always carry a mask and wear it in crowded places where social distancing isn’t possible.
“Visitors will be allowed in hospitals, aged and disability care as soon as facilities are ready.
“You can stand up to eat and drink in pubs and clubs, and dancing will be allowed.
“Stadiums, theatres and cinemas can operate at 100 per cent capacity and gatherings of up to 100 people will be allowed at private residences.
“As always, if you’re sick – stay home and get tested.”
